### v4.2.0 — Setting renamed

Heads up, plugin folks: in FareForge (the shipping-fee rules engine) we renamed `rules.api_token` to `FAREFORGE_RULES_TOKEN` to match the rest of our env naming. Old name still works until v5, but you'll get a deprecation warning. To silence it now, add this line to your plugin's .env file:

vault entry, haduf-hahag: ARCHIVE_KEY3=d85

## Changed defaults

Heads up: the Ledgerline tax-rate lookup cache now defaults to a 15-minute TTL instead of 24 hours. Turns out rates in the Veldt County sandbox were going stale mid-demo, which was embarrassing. Eviction is now LRU rather than FIFO, and the cache warms on boot. If you're reviewing, check that nothing hardcodes the old TTL. The new defaults land as follows.

deployment values, bajop-taweg:
holwyn:
  log_level: debug
  metrics_host: metrics.holwyn.zemvarsys.internal
  pool_size: 32

FAQ: How does the Brightmoor queue-depth autoscaler decide when to scale, and what if it wedges?

The autoscaler polls queue depth on the Fernhollow broker every fifteen seconds and adds workers when the backlog exceeds the per-tier threshold. Scale-down waits for two quiet intervals to avoid flapping. Future maintainers: tuning lives in scaler.toml, not the dashboard. If the controller wedges with a stale lease, you must force-release the lock, which requires the recovery passphrase printed below.

vault phrase of tajef-faduf = casox-ralius-julir

Hi team,

Before I hand off the 3.2 release, please note the humidity sensor drift reported on Verdana controllers in the Elmbrook trial site. Drift exceeds 4% after roughly ten days of continuous operation; firmware 3.2.1 adds an automatic recalibration cycle every 72 hours. Support should advise growers to install 3.2.1 and trigger a manual recalibration once. The hotfix bundle must be verified before distribution, so I'm including the signing key used for the 3.2.1 packages below.

release key, fahof-yagap: bky3_m5d

## 2.4.1 — Key rotation

Heads up, new folks: we rotated the signing key for Ledgerpeek, our audit-log viewer, after the quarterly security review. Old builds will still verify fine, but anything you package from today forward needs the fresh key. Update your local verify config before your first release. The new public signing key is as follows.

rollout seal: bky9_2369ZXVnu